"L’Artusi launching takeout would’ve been big news on its own, but like Jay-Z with “Reasonable Doubt,” they debuted with a bang, AKA their first-ever burger. It’s topped with taleggio cheese and pickled chili aioli, and it should be part of your order from this West Village Italian spot. The burger - as well as two and four-person dinner packages that include pastas, entrees, and wine - are available for delivery from 12-9:30pm daily." - Matt Tervooren
